How do you convert physical machine to virtual machine using Disk2vhd?
How to convert physical machines to virtual – Disk2VHD
- Download Disk2vhd utility.
- Run Disk2vhd on the physical server you are converting.
- Convert disk(s) to VHDX format and copy it to Hyper-V host.
- Create a new VM on a Hyper-V host.
- Insert the created disk.
- Run a VM and enjoy it.

Does Disk2vhd work with Windows XP?
As its name implies, Disk2vhd is designed to create VHD versions of physical disks. This tool can be used to convert systems running Windows XP SP2 and up as well as Windows Server 2003 and up. When you run Disk2vhd, it first creates a volume snapshot image of the hard disk.

Can VirtualBox use VHD?
Oracle VM VirtualBox also fully supports the popular and open VMDK container format that is used by many other virtualization products, such as VMware. VHD. Oracle VM VirtualBox also fully supports the VHD format used by Microsoft.
Can VirtualBox read VHD?
VirtualBox can use VHD format natively, so there’s no need to import anything. You just create a new VM, and when it gets to the disk creation step you select “use existing” and select your VHD.

How do I move a virtual machine to Windows 10?
Converting your Windows 10 to Virtual Machine After the download, install VMWare vCenter Converter in your Windows 10 PC. Once installed, open vCenter Converter, then click “Convert machine.” Next, select “Powered on” for the source type, click the drop-down menu and select “This local machine.” Click Next.

How to make disk2vhd compatible with Virtual PC?
According to the command-line help, this option tells Disk2vhd to install a HAL driver compatible with Virtual PC, if the OS (WinXP/Server 2003) does not support it by default. -h Fix up the HAL in the VHD to be compatible with Virtual PC (Windows XP and Windows Server 2003 only).
What do you need to know about disk2vhd?
Disk2vhd is a utility that creates VHD (Virtual Hard Disk – Microsoft’s Virtual Machine disk format) versions of physical disks for use in Microsoft Virtual PC or Microsoft Hyper-V virtual machines (VMs).
